Accounting Assistant Certificate

Graduates will use the skills acquired here to accomplish entry level accounting assistant tasks. This is a two quarter certificate program designed to provide individuals with entry level record and bookkeeping skills applicable to diverse business settings. The certificate provides development of basic office work skills with an emphasis on math and practical software applications required for effective records management.
